Veolia deploys carbon reduction software

Dawinderpal Sahota, Computing, Friday 29 October 2010 at 17:37:00




Firm implements green technology amid speculation that IT will be outsourced
to TCS





Recycling and waste management company
Veolia
Environmental Services
has implemented a carbon management solution as part
of its carbon reduction commitment (CRC) strategy.



The company is using a product from sustainability software provider
CloudApps called Carbon, and Veolia has said that the comprehensive analytics
contained in the solution will allow it to target cost savings and set carbon
budgets across its UK business.



The company plumped for CloudApps following a comprehensive review of how
Veolia could effectively measure its carbon footprint.



?Monitoring and managing our carbon footprint is an integral part of our
corporate responsibility strategy,? said Simone Looi, environmental manager at
Veolia Environmental Services.



?We believe CloudApps can help position us as the leader in carbon management
across the waste sector.?



Meanwhile, Veolia Water is currently reviewing its IT support services. This
is part of an ongoing transformation programme.



There has been some speculation within the industry that the company will
outsource its IT to Indian outsourcer Tata Consultancy Services (TCS). However,
Veolia Water insists that no decision has been made and that the review is
ongoing and is expected to be completed by the end of the year.
